Tasmania and Victoria experienced negative spot prices of -$118.81/MWh and $291.08/MWh respectively, while Victoria, South Australia and the Snowy region posted maximum energy prices of $1,525.04/MWh, $5,057.04/MWh and $4,823.05/MWh respectively on Monday, 31 December 2007 over the period 11:30hrs to 14:30hrs.
There were three unplanned transmission outages that contributed to the price fluctuations:
- Gordon to Chapel St. No.1 220kV line from 12:31hrs to 15:10hrs;
- Moorabool 220kV 2 busbar (off-loading two 220kV lines ) from 12:38hrs to 13:05hrs; and
- Basslink interconnector due to a transformer fault from 12:51hrs.
A direction was issued to a Tasmanian Generator to reduce its output capacity in order to maintain power system security.
This final market event report supersedes a preliminary report that was published on NEMMCO’s website on 14 January 2008.
